RATIONALE: Vaccines made from a person's cancer cells may make the body build an effective immune response to kill cancer cells. Colony-stimulating factors, such as GM-CSF, may increase the number of immune cells found in bone marrow or peripheral blood and may stimulate the immune system in different ways and stop cancer cells from growing.
PURPOSE: This phase II trial is studying how well giving vaccine therapy together with GM-CSF works in treating patients with progressive B-cell non-Hodgkin's lymphoma.

OUTLINE: This is a multicenter study. Patients are assigned to 1 of 2 groups according to timing of disease progression while enrolled on protocol FAV-ID-06 (disease progression after prior rituximab AND never randomized vs disease progression after randomization to placebo arm).
Patients receive autologous immunoglobulin idiotype-KLH vaccine subcutaneously (SC) on day 1. Patients also receive sargramostim (GM-CSF) SC on days 1-4. Treatment repeats monthly for 6 months in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ity. Patients with stable or responding disease may receive additional treatment as above every 2 months for 1 year (6 treatments) and every 3 months until disease progression.
After completion of study treatment, patients are followed for 30 days or until the start of subsequent treatment.
PROJECTED ACCRUAL: Approximately 238 patients (67 in group I and 171 in group II) will be accrued for this study.

DISEASE CHARACTERISTICS:
Histologically confirmed follicular B-cell non-Hodgkin's lymphoma (NHL)
Progressive disease AND did not receive autologous immunoglobulin idiotype-KLH conjugate vaccine (FavId™) while enrolled on protocol FAV-ID-06
Meets 1 of the following criteria:
Received salvage therapy after completion of protocol FAV-ID-06
Did not receive salvage therapy after completion of protocol FAV-ID-06
No history of CNS lymphoma OR meningeal lymphomatosis
